Brumbaugh Hall

Building

Building Brumbaugh Hall

East Residence Halls, The Pennsylvania State University, University Park, PA, USA

Brumbaugh Hall: Pennsylvania State University

Showing Nearby Buildings

Loading... Updating Map . . .